Famille Perrin is one of the Rhône Valley’s great dynasties — a family whose name has become synonymous with both tradition and innovation, and whose wines capture the full spirit and diversity of southern France. Best known as the custodians of Château de Beaucastel in Châteauneuf-du-Pape, the Perrins have built a reputation that stretches from humble Côtes du Rhône vineyards to some of the most celebrated terroirs in the world.
The story begins in 1909, when Pierre Perrin took over Beaucastel, a property already recognised for its old vines and unique galet-strewn soils. Over the next century, successive generations expanded the family’s reach while keeping a single philosophy at heart: respect for the land, meticulous viticulture, and authenticity of expression. Today, brothers Jean-Pierre and François Perrin, together with their children, oversee a range that reflects every facet of the Rhône — from Ventoux and Vinsobres to Gigondas and Châteauneuf-du-Pape.
The Perrins were pioneers of organic and biodynamic farming, long before such methods were fashionable. Every vineyard is treated as a living ecosystem, with cover crops, natural composts, and minimal chemical intervention. Their approach to winemaking mirrors this same sensitivity — gentle extractions, natural fermentations, and careful use of oak, always aiming for transparency of fruit and terroir rather than overt winemaking signatures.
Beyond Beaucastel, the family’s reach includes Famille Perrin-branded wines such as Les Sinards, Les Cornuds, and Coudoulet de Beaucastel, as well as joint ventures like Miraval in Provence (with Brad Pitt and Angelina Jolie). Yet whether it’s a simple Côtes du Rhône or a top Châteauneuf, the style remains unmistakable: vibrant fruit, fine tannins, and an effortless balance between Mediterranean warmth and classical structure.
